f ----------- , . . . ............ . . ,..t i; HAWTHORNE J CHICAGO, ILL., THURSDAY, AUGUST IB, 1932. Hawthorne 1 mile. Sixteenth day. Chicago Business Mens Racing Association. Summer meeting of 29 days. Bahr Stall Gate used. Weather cloudy. Stewards, J. A. Murphy, M. Nathanson and H. P. Conkling. Judges, J. Carey, C. F. Henry and J. McLennan. Starter, H. Morrissey. Racing Secretary, J. McLennan. Racing starts at 2:15 p. m. Chicago time, 2:15 p. m.. W indicates whip, S spurs, B blinkers. Figures in parentheses following the distance of each race indicate horse, date, track record, age of horse and weight carried.
